So given all the discussion regarding the controversy regarding HU 5-star ranking... which airline as the best domestic F inter-China?
It's not that simple, and frankly airline company is not near the top of my list of relevant variables.
When I fly, my primary goal is to maximize my chances of arriving close to on time. As such, I tend to gravitate towards the market leader(s) on any given route. So, in the case of PEK-SHA, I only consider CA, FM, and MU because CZ and HU are comparatively week; if their flights are delayed or cancelled, I'm likely SOL.
Secondarily, I look for 737s when I'm flying in Y (fast boarding/deboarding) and 330s/340s when I'm flying in C (because they tend to be really nice, regardless of airline).
Third, I dislike bus gates and try to avoid them whenever possible (at least wrt to departures; bus gates inbound are often a good thing because you get dropped off near baggage claim... PEK T3 is a notable exception).
Forth, speaking of PEK T3, I go out of my way to arrive at PEK T2 because the drill is twice as fast and there is considerably less walking.
Finally, all other things being equal, I go with CA because I like BMI miles (in A/D/C/F, the earning multiplier is pretty sweet). Apart from that, I basically have no loyalty at all (apart from my reverse loyalty to CZ; while many people like CZ, I find their customer service to be atrocious, even wrt Chinese standards).
ETA: KN is worth checking out ex-BJS because they are the only carrier operating out of NAY and they are owned, in part, by the PLA (a frequent cause of delays for other airlines), but the service is spartan in both Y and F.
